Description Osama Zaidan 2008-04-08 13:23:17 UTC
WMA files are not playing after upgrading Slimserver to Squeezecenter. 
Customer does not know what type of wma file he has, but sent a sample.
I tested the file in my mac computer and I ran to the same issue. 
WMA is native format to the Squeezebox the file should play regardless of the platform.

Comment 2 Spies Steven 2008-04-08 16:10:40 UTC
File attached is a WMA 9.1 lossless file.  We do not support WMA 9.1 lossless decoding on the hardware at this time.  See bug 2565.  Server side decoding of WMA 9.1 lossless is only supported on the Windows platform currently.
Comment 3 James Richardson 2008-04-09 10:12:19 UTC
This isn't supported, but there should be a clear error message
Comment 4 Andy Grundman 2008-04-09 11:09:46 UTC
Improved the error message displayed in this situation in 7.0.1 change 18610.

The error is now: "Problem: WMA Lossless requires Windows"
Comment 5 Spies Steven 2008-05-08 10:17:29 UTC
Error message verified fixed with SqueezeCenter Version: 7.0.1 - 19522
